Optimization problems of supercritical fluid extraction of oil

A. G. Egorov, A. A. Salamatin

Chair of Aerohydromechanics, Kazan (Volga Region) Federal University, 18 Kremlyovskaya str., Kazan, 420008 Russia

Abstract: In terms of shrinking core model we discuss optimization problems, which occur in supercritical fluid extraction of oil from polidisperse packed bed of ground plant material. The optimal way of packing the particles into the extraction vessel is found and a problem of minimization of extraction time is solved.

Keywords: supercritical fluid extraction, shrinking core model, polydisperse, optimization, comparison theorem.
